Naoki Urasawa's Monster is a psychological mystery series that focuses on a doctor who's tormented by a life choice he made to save a boy's life instead of his town's mayor. This boy, known as the series's villain, Johan Liebert, would become a criminal mastermind who would make Dr. Tenma regret ever saving his life. Tenma spared Johan from certain death years ago, but now he is paying for it, and it's up to him to stop the monster he unleashed.

Monster is a well-loved classic with iconic characters and a rich story. Many argue it is one of the best murder-mystery anime out there, and it also has psychological thriller and crime thriller aspects to it too, which may remind anime fans of similar series. Even if those other anime have a totally different plot, their general vibe or certain character arcs in them clearly mark them as anime like Monster in some shape or form.

15 Death Note is the Ultimate Supernatural Crime Thriller With a Twisted Antihero

Death Note is about a shinigami named Ryuk who leaves a murderous notebook in the human world that gets discovered by a boy named Light Yagami. After getting intel from Ryuk, Light decides to use the notebook to kill off notorious criminals under his hero alias Kira. Not loving Light's actions, the police require the help of a detective named L Lawliet who's goal is to end Kira's tirade.

Like Monster, Death Note follows a character who believes their actions are in the right and are what's best for humanity. Both anime are also mainstays in the psychological and thriller genre, with Death Note putting more emphasis on the supernatural and some intriguing questions about the ambiguous nature of justice itself. Death Note may be a shonen manga/anime series, but it also has a strong seinen vibe that Monster fans should enjoy.

13 Psycho-Pass is Set in a Grim Future Where Crime is Punished Before it Happens

Psycho-Pass is about a policewoman named Akane Tsunemori who wishes to uphold justice in Japan based on the merits of her nation's Sibyl System, which detects the threat level of citizens by analyzing their minds for unlawful plans. However, Akane will question her morals when she discovers the truth of her nation's corrupt system.

Like Monster, Psycho-Pass is a psychological mystery thriller anime that follows investigators trying to catch a mysterious murderer who acts from afar. Psycho-Pass also features realistically grounded characters and will leave viewers questioning their morals, all in a fascinating yet grim cyberpunk setting a few decades into the future.

12 Paranoia Agent Follows Two Investigators Searching For a Bat-Themed Villain

Paranoia Agent is about a weird assailant named Shounen Bat who's continuously attacking the residents in his area with a bat. Although two investigators are tasked with stopping him, they must hurry before everyone in there succumbs to anxiety at the hands of this cruel attacker.

Paranoia Agent features drama concerning humanity's mindset toward identity, human nature, and law enforcement. Paranoia Agent is a must-watch for most fans of detective anime to the point where some argue it's a mystery anime fans absolutely need to see.

11 Terror in Resonance Pits the Police Against Two Young Terrorists

Terror in Resonance is about a terrorist group run by two boys named Nine and Twelve who not only caused destruction to a Japanese nuclear facility, but also plan to cause more mayhem in Tokyo. After these boys upload a mysterious video on the internet declaring their other heinous plans, the police, along with detective Kenjirou Shibazaki, decide to take action. Thus the series follows the battle between these two forces.

Like Monster, Terror in Resonance is a thriller anime with complex characters and a plotline involving child experimentation to some degree. Terror in Resonance also makes sure to keep viewers at bay with each episode and their stellar story-telling.
